A preliminary report on the investigation of the comparative toxicity of combustion products of high impact polystyrene with and without decabromodiphenyloxide/antimony trioxide as a flame retardant using 2,3,7,8-tetrabromodibenzo-p-dioxin and 2,3,7,8-TETRABROMODIBENZOFURAN (cas 106340-44-7) as positive controls

This program was designed to address the issue of the formation and toxicity of brominated dioxins and/or furans when formed as part of the soot and char in real fire environments. Results are reported from analytical and comparative animal toxicity studies conducted on soot and char samples generated by combustion conditions designed to simulate real fires for high impact polystyrene with and without decabromodiphenyloxide/antimony trioxide as the flame retardant. Additionally, results are reported for the same types of toxicity studies conducted on pure samples of 2,3,7,8-tetrabromodibenzo-p-dioxin and 2,3,7,8-tetrabromodibenzofuran.
